Output 53c1db85fcdf13f18033a7f09f107cabcaf7bf727a58e3f40e9eda09a86ee89c:0

value
403575
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f5f1bf77f6ce235e1d4872306ba6a1ad747fa9c OP_EQUAL
address
3K8tvVMBtrXunzA4wyQ61uLk73vkXVgbdK
transaction
53c1db85fcdf13f18033a7f09f107cabcaf7bf727a58e3f40e9eda09a86ee89c
confirmations
379413
spent
true